Why "123" Isn't Enough for Identification

The number "123" on a pill is merely an imprint code. It's a manufacturer's identifier, not a name or description of the medication itself. Thousands of medications exist, and many may share similar imprint codes across different manufacturers, dosages, or formulations. Relying solely on the number "123" is insufficient for accurate identification.

How to Identify a Pill Marked "123" Safely

The only reliable way to identify a pill is through professional verification. Here's how to proceed:

1. Contact a Qualified Professional

  • Your Pharmacist: Your local pharmacist is an excellent resource. They have access to comprehensive pill identification databases and can help determine what the pill might be based on its physical characteristics (shape, size, color, and imprint).
  • Your Doctor: If you suspect the pill belongs to you or a family member, contacting your doctor is essential. They can review your medical history and determine if the medication is appropriate.
  • Poison Control: In cases of suspected accidental ingestion or overdose, contact your local poison control center immediately. They can provide life-saving guidance.

2. Use Online Pill Identification Resources (With Caution)

Several online pill identification databases exist. However, use these resources with extreme caution. They are not a substitute for professional medical advice. These sites often require you to provide detailed information about the pill's appearance beyond the imprint code.

3. Never Guess or Self-Treat

Never assume you know what a pill is based solely on its appearance or an imprint code. Mistaking one medication for another can have serious health consequences.

Preventing Accidental Ingestion and Safe Disposal

Accidental ingestion of medication is a significant concern, particularly for children and the elderly.

Secure Medication Storage

  • Store medications in their original containers, out of reach of children and pets.
  • Use child-resistant caps.
  • Consider using a locked medication cabinet.

Safe Disposal of Unwanted Medications

  • Do not flush medications down the toilet unless specifically instructed by your pharmacist.
  • Check with your local pharmacy or waste management facility for medication take-back programs. These programs ensure proper disposal and prevent environmental contamination.

What to Do If You Suspect Ingestion of an Unknown Pill

If you suspect someone has ingested an unknown pill, including one with "123" on it:

  • Do not induce vomiting unless instructed by a medical professional.
  • Contact your local poison control center or emergency services immediately. Provide as much detail as possible about the pill's appearance and the amount ingested.
